2104010023 has 2 divisors, whose sum is σ = 2104010024. Its totient is φ = 2104010022.

The previous prime is 2104010003. The next prime is 2104010039. The reversal of 2104010023 is 3200104012.

It is a strong prime.

It is a cyclic number.

It is not a de Polignac number, because 2104010023 - 229 = 1567139111 is a prime.

It is a junction number, because it is equal to n+sod(n) for n = 2104009985 and 2104010012.

It is a congruent number.

It is not a weakly prime, because it can be changed into another prime (2104010003) by changing a digit.

It is a pernicious number, because its binary representation contains a prime number (17) of ones.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 1052005011 + 1052005012.

It is an arithmetic number, because the mean of its divisors is an integer number (1052005012).

Almost surely, 22104010023 is an apocalyptic number.

2104010023 is a deficient number, since it is larger than the sum of its proper divisors (1).

2104010023 is an equidigital number, since it uses as much as digits as its factorization.

2104010023 is an odious number, because the sum of its binary digits is odd.

The product of its (nonzero) digits is 48, while the sum is 13.

The square root of 2104010023 is about 45869.4890204807. The cubic root of 2104010023 is about 1281.3937501914.

Adding to 2104010023 its reverse (3200104012), we get a palindrome (5304114035).

The spelling of 2104010023 in words is "two billion, one hundred four million, ten thousand, twenty-three".
